Biography

An architect by profession, Navin came to the UK as a University College London scholar in 1973. He worked as an Architect and Development Planner and joined the Labour party in 1977 after becoming involved in Community Action groups in Brent and Harrow. Elected as a Harrow Councillor for Kenton East Ward from 1994-2014, Navin was Leader of Harrow Council from 2004 to 2006, and remained the Harrow Labour Group Leader until June 2008. He is a founder member and trustee of the Harrow Anti-Racist Alliance and a recipient of the Asian Achievers Award in 2006.

A member of the Fabian Society, Navin is especially engaged in the field of community cohesion, planning, regeneration, transport and housing. He is a grassroots campaigner and known for his work with diverse communities, promoting equality for all and justice. Navin is a Harrow resident and his wife Rekha is a Past Mayor of Harrow and is a Harrow Councillor. In his spare time, Navin enjoys art, music, travel and photography.

Responsibilities for 2020-21

Chair of the London Assembly 

Member of the Confirmation Hearings Committee

Member of the GLA Oversight Committee

Member of the Planning and Regeneration Committee

Member of the Transport Committee
